Emergency Escape Breathing Device Market Outlook

According to the report by Expert Market Research (EMR), the global emergency escape breathing device market attained a value of USD 1.38 billion in 2024. Aided by rapid technological advancements and the increasing need for robust safety measures across various industrial and commercial environments, the emergency escape breathing device market size is expected to grow at a CAGR of 10.30% between 2025 and 2034 to reach a value of USD 3.68 billion by 2034.

Emergency escape breathing devices (EEBDs) are respiratory protection systems designed for quick escape from hazardous environments with compromised air quality. These devices are compact, easy to use, and provide critical breathing air to individuals in the event of a fire, gas leak, chemical spill, or other emergencies. EEBDs are used across a range of sectors, including oil and gas, chemical manufacturing, mining, marine, aviation, and defense, where the risk of exposure to toxic gases or oxygen-deficient atmospheres is high.

The increasing emphasis on workplace safety, coupled with stricter health and safety regulations in both developed and developing countries, is significantly boosting the demand for emergency escape breathing devices. These devices are vital in ensuring compliance with occupational safety standards and minimizing the risks associated with emergency evacuations. Furthermore, growing awareness regarding personal protective equipment (PPE) is pushing organizations to adopt comprehensive safety kits, of which EEBDs are a crucial component.

Technological innovations, including the integration of lightweight materials, advanced filtration systems, and extended service life, are enhancing product performance and user convenience. As industries seek to bolster their emergency preparedness, EEBDs are becoming indispensable components in emergency response strategies.

Emergency Escape Breathing Device Market Share

North America holds a significant share of the global emergency escape breathing device market, owing to stringent occupational health and safety regulations enforced by bodies such as OSHA (Occupational Safety and Health Administration) and NIOSH (National Institute for Occupational Safety and Health). The presence of large-scale industries, including chemical processing, oil and gas, and mining, in the United States and Canada has led to extensive adoption of EEBDs.

Europe also accounts for a notable share in the market, supported by strict EU regulations governing workplace safety and hazardous materials handling. Countries such as Germany, the United Kingdom, and France have well-established industrial bases and are prioritizing the deployment of personal safety equipment in response to evolving risks.

The Asia Pacific region is expected to witness the fastest growth over the forecast period, driven by rising industrialization in countries like China, India, and Indonesia. As safety awareness grows and enforcement mechanisms improve, the adoption of EEBDs is increasing across sectors such as construction, shipbuilding, and infrastructure development. Moreover, the expansion of the maritime and aviation sectors in the region is further fuelling demand.

From an application perspective, the oil and gas industry accounts for a dominant share, due to the high probability of toxic gas leaks and fire incidents in upstream and downstream operations. Other key segments include chemical manufacturing, transportation, mining, and firefighting services, where workers are frequently exposed to oxygen-deficient or toxic environments.

Emergency Escape Breathing Device Market Trends

Several trends are shaping the growth trajectory of the emergency escape breathing device market. A prominent trend is the miniaturization of equipment without compromising efficiency. Manufacturers are focusing on producing lighter, compact, and ergonomic designs that offer greater portability and ease of use, particularly for emergency scenarios where speed and mobility are crucial.

Another significant trend is the integration of advanced filter technologies and self-contained breathing apparatus (SCBA) features that enhance air quality, extend usage time, and provide protection against a broader range of toxic substances. This is particularly important in complex industrial environments where multiple chemical hazards may exist simultaneously.

The growing focus on reusable and environmentally sustainable EEBDs is also gaining traction. As companies move toward eco-friendly practices, there is rising interest in devices that feature recyclable components and longer service lives, reducing waste and maintenance costs.

Digitalization is playing an increasing role in the industry. Smart breathing devices equipped with digital sensors and connectivity features are being developed to monitor usage time, air quality, and device readiness. These smart devices help improve maintenance scheduling, training programs, and emergency response efficiency.

Challenges and Opportunities

Despite the promising growth prospects, the emergency escape breathing device market faces several challenges. One key challenge is the high cost of advanced EEBDs, which may deter adoption among small and medium-sized enterprises, especially in developing economies. Additionally, lack of awareness and insufficient training on proper EEBD usage can limit their effectiveness in actual emergency situations.

Another concern is the need for regular maintenance and inspections to ensure device readiness, which can be resource-intensive for organizations managing large safety inventories. Counterfeit or substandard products also pose risks to user safety and threaten market integrity.

However, the market offers significant opportunities for growth. The expansion of infrastructure, industrial zones, and high-rise buildings in urban areas is creating demand for robust emergency response systems, including EEBDs. Integration of these devices into fire suppression and evacuation plans for commercial buildings, hospitals, airports, and manufacturing plants offers vast potential.

Technological advancements, particularly in smart and sensor-enabled breathing devices, open new avenues for innovation. Companies that focus on producing user-friendly, durable, and regulatory-compliant EEBDs while offering training and maintenance support are likely to gain a competitive edge.
